Compartilhar via


COleServerItem::OnUpdate

Chamado pela estrutura quando um item é alterado.

virtual void OnUpdate(
   COleServerItem* pSender,
   LPARAM lHint,
   CObject* pHint,
   DVASPECT nDrawAspect 
);

Parâmetros

  • pSender
    Ponteiro para o item que alterou o documento.Pode ser NULO.

  • lHint
    Contém informações sobre a alteração.

  • pHint
    Ponteiro para um objeto que armazena informações sobre a alteração.

  • nDrawAspect
    Um valor de enumeração de DVASPECT .Este parâmetro pode ter qualquer um dos seguintes valores:

    • o item deDVASPECT_CONTENT é representado de tal forma que pode ser exibido como um objeto inserido no seu recipiente.

    • o item deDVASPECT_THUMBNAIL é processado em uma representação de “miniatura” para que ele possa ser exibido em uma ferramenta chamada.

    • o item deDVASPECT_ICON é representado por um ícone.

    • o item deDVASPECT_DOCPRINT é representado como se fosse impresso usando o comando de menu cópia do arquivo.

Comentários

A implementação padrão chama NotifyChanged, independentemente de dica ou de retorno.

Requisitos

Cabeçalho: afxole.h

Consulte também

Referência

Classe de COleServerItem

Gráfico de hierarquia

COleServerItem::NotifyChanged